Solar-Integrated Roof Services

In what ways can property owners successfully utilize solar energy while upgrading their roofing installations? Solar-integrated roofing solutions offer a compelling answer. These advanced solutions merge conventional roof components with solar cell technology, allowing homeowners to generate electricity without compromising aesthetic appeal. Through the integration of photovoltaic shingles or tiles, property owners can smoothly blend electricity production into their roofing systems, enhancing energy effectiveness while sustaining the design authenticity of their residences.

Such solutions not only lower dependence on fossil fuels but also lower utility expenses. Furthermore, innovations in solar technology have led to more durable, weather-resistant materials that can withstand challenging conditions, ensuring longevity. As energy demands grow, solar-integrated roofs deliver an efficient, sustainable alternative that aligns with modern ecological targets. This dual functionality increases home value and promotes environmental stewardship, positioning homeowners as proactive participants in the renewable energy movement. Finally, this innovative approach transforms traditional roofing into an essential component of energy sustainability.

Environmentally Responsible Material Choices

With homeowners placing greater emphasis on sustainability, numerous eco-friendly roofing materials have appeared as workable solutions. Within this selection, reclaimed wood offers a rustic aesthetic while reducing waste, making it a favored option. Metal roofing, specifically made from recycled materials, features durability and the ability to be recycled, greatly minimizing environmental impact. In addition, natural slate and clay tiles offer strength and superior energy savings, often acquired through sustainable practices. Green roofs, which incorporate vegetation, increase insulation and promote biodiversity. Additionally, synthetic materials crafted from recycled content can mimic traditional roofing styles while being lighter and more resilient. These sustainable options not only tackle the essential necessity for eco-friendly construction but also meet the aesthetic and functional expectations of view now modern homes.

Energy-Efficient Roof Solutions

As sustainability becomes increasingly prioritized, energy-efficient roofing solutions have become more essential for homeowners seeking to minimize their carbon footprint. These advanced roofing materials, such as cool roofs, green roofs, and solar shingles, offer notable energy savings by deflecting solar rays and boosting insulation. Cool roofs, coated with reflective materials, can lower rooftop temperatures, reducing the need for air conditioning. Green roofs, which integrate vegetation, not only supply natural insulation but also enhance urban biodiversity. In addition, solar shingles blend photovoltaic technology into traditional roofing, empowering homeowners to generate renewable energy. By embracing these eco-friendly solutions, homeowners can aid in environmental conservation while benefiting from lower energy bills and increased property value. Energy-efficient roofing signifies a critical step toward a sustainable future.

Energy-Saving Roof Coatings

Although traditional roofing materials often absorb heat, energy-efficient roof coatings, commonly referred to as cool roof technologies, reflect a considerable portion of sunlight and reduce heat retention. These coatings are usually composed of reflective pigments and specialized polymers that enhance their thermal performance. By decreasing heat transfer, energy-efficient roof coatings can decrease indoor temperatures, leading to diminished reliance on air conditioning systems. This not only supports energy savings but also leads to reduced greenhouse gas emissions. Furthermore, these coatings can extend the lifespan of roofing materials by safeguarding them from UV damage and weathering. All in all, energy-efficient roof coatings represent a sustainable solution that benefits both property owners and the environment, making them an increasingly popular choice in modern roofing practices.

Light-Reflecting Roofing Components

Reflective roofing products, frequently classified as cool roof systems, fulfill a critical purpose in boosting energy performance in buildings. These systems are constructed to bounce back a considerable degree of sunlight from the property, limiting thermal absorption and reducing internal temperatures. By utilizing reflective applications, membranes, or shingles, facility managers can diminish their need for climate control equipment, generating considerable energy conservation. Moreover, these roof systems aid in lessening urban heat island impacts, encouraging a more temperate climate in crowded metropolitan zones. Available in various colors and finishes, reflective roofing can be aesthetically pleasing while providing functional benefits. As understanding of global warming expands, the integration of reflective roofing systems is continually accepted as a green alternative for current construction approaches.

Environmental Roofing Solutions

Building on the advancements in reflective roofing materials, green roof solutions have emerged as another innovative approach to improving urban sustainability. These systems, which incorporate vegetation and soil on rooftops, deliver numerous environmental benefits. By absorbing rainwater, they alleviate urban flooding and minimize heat island effects, thereby lowering surrounding temperatures. Moreover, green roofs improve air quality by filtering pollutants and producing oxygen. They also enhance building insulation, contributing to energy efficiency and lowering heating and cooling costs. With diverse plant options, including native species, green roofs encourage biodiversity in urban settings. As cities continue to expand, green roof solutions represent a essential strategy for integrating nature into urban infrastructure, fostering more sustainable and more resilient communities.

Synthetic Roof Products

What turns synthetic roofing options a compelling choice for modern construction? These innovative materials deliver a mix of strength, aesthetic charm, and value. Consisting of multiple polymers and composites, synthetic roofing products mimic standard materials like slate or wood while supplying superior performance qualities. They are low-weight, which simplifies installation and decreases structural load on structures.

In addition, synthetic alternatives commonly provide superior resistance to weather conditions, including UV rays, moisture, and extreme temperatures, guaranteeing extended lifespan and minimal maintenance requirements. Many materials also come with warranties that demonstrate their reliability and reliability.

Regarding environmental impact, synthetic roofing materials can be manufactured with recycled content, advancing sustainability efforts within the construction industry. Their versatility allows for a variety of styles and colors, serving diverse architectural designs. On the whole, synthetic roofing products offer an attractive alternative for homeowners and builders seeking modern solutions.

Enhanced Setup Strategies

Numerous sophisticated installation approaches have emerged in the roofing industry, notably improving the productivity and quality of the process. One remarkable method is the use of prefabricated roofing systems, which enable for faster assembly on-site and lower material waste. In addition, modular roofing panels allow for simpler handling and installation, producing notable time savings.

A further innovative method entails the application of advanced adhesive technologies, which remove the need for mechanical fasteners in particular roofing applications, thereby streamlining the installation process. The use of drones for site inspections and measurements has also risen in popularity, delivering accurate data and enhancing safety during the installation phase.

Moreover, training programs for roofing professionals now highlight precision techniques, such as correct flashing installation and thermal imaging assessments, to guarantee long-lasting results. These modern installation approaches contribute to better overall roof performance and longevity, reflecting the industry's focus on continuous improvement.

Smart Roof Systems and Technology

Smart roof systems and technology are revolutionizing the way buildings handle energy and environmental conditions. These cutting-edge solutions integrate sensors, automation, and state-of-the-art materials to maximize roof performance. Featuring real-time monitoring capabilities, smart roofs can measure temperature, humidity, and energy consumption, allowing effective management of heating and cooling systems.

In addition, several smart roofs employ eco-friendly materials that increase energy efficiency by decreasing heat absorption and supporting insulation. Certain systems even include solar panels that produce renewable energy, even more advancing sustainability efforts.

Furthermore, cutting-edge smart roofing solutions can alert building managers about potential issues, such as leaks or structural weaknesses, allowing for timely maintenance. As urban environments increasingly confront climate challenges, these innovations not only enhance building resilience but also lead to a reduction in overall carbon footprints, making them an essential component of modern architectural practices.

What's the Typical Longevity of Contemporary Roofing Materials?

The average lifespan of modern roofing materials varies considerably, commonly varying between 15 to 50 years. Asphalt shingles typically last about 20 years, while metal roofing can endure as long as 50 years with correct care and proper installation.
